Abstract/Summary:
Objective: Diabetes mellitus(DM)is a clinical syndrome characterized by Glucose metabolism disorders,Most of them are type 2 diabetes mellitus(T2DM).T2 DM patients are often associated with dyslipidemia(the most Common is the TG increased and the HDL-C decreased),and accompanied by obesity in variety,obesity(especially accumulation of visceral fat)can lead to dyslipidemia,inflammation and a series of cardiovascular diseases such as coronary heart disease,hypertension and it also lead to metabolic diseases.Glucagon-like peptide 1(GLP-1)is a type of incretin.The GLP-1analogue liraglutide is effective in reducing weight,especially in reducing visceral fat,However,there are few reports on the effect of epicardial adipose tissue(epicardial adipose tissue,EAT)at home and abroad until now.this Research in order to observe the influence of liraglutide on EAT thickness and other metabolic markers in patients with T2 DM,and try to find the potential mechanisms to the best of our ability.Methods : 27 subjects with T2 DM were ede to at endocrinology department in our hospital from November 2016 to February 2018,including 17 males and 7 females.with an age of(47.86 ± 10.02)years old.Before treatment of liraglutide,Testing separately FPG,Hb A1 c,2h PBG,BMI,WC,TC,TG,HDL-C,LDL-C,and the thickness of epicardial adipose tissue(EAT)was measured by Magnetic Resonance Imaging(MRI).Three months later,the changes of FPG,Hb A1 c,2h BG,lipids,BMI,WC and EAT thickness were detected again in Patients in the test group.Results:1.With Liraglutide treatment,Hb A1 c before treatment by(9.81±1.46)%,fell to(6.94±1.29)%,the drop rate of 29.3%,was statistically significant difference(P<0.05).FPG before treatment by(10.31±2.41)mmol/L fell to(7.17±1.28)mmol/L,the drop rate of 30.5%.2h PBG before treatment by(12.68±3.33)mmol/L fell to(9.12±1.37)mmol/L,the drop rate of 28.1%,Differences are all statistically significant(P<0.05).2.The Liraglutide after treatment,TC before the treatment(5.34±1.05)mmol/L down to(4.86±0.97)mmol/L after treatment,fell by 9.0%,.TG before the treatment(2.59±1.70)mmol/L down to(1.92±0.69)mmol/L after treatment,fell by 25.9%,and the difference was statistically significant(P < 0.05).LDL-C before treatment by(3.39±0.84)mmol/L fell to(3.01±0.74mmol/L,the drop rate of 11.2%,Differences are all statistically significant(P<0.05).After the completion of the test,For the HLDL – C,has increased 1.7%,so the Liraglutide of the effect of HDL-C has no statistical significance(P > 0.05).3.The Liraglutide compared before and after test,before the treatment(91.67±16.29)kg the weight due to(87.29±16.43)kg after treatment,fell by 4.8%.BMI before the treatment(30.97±4.04)kg/m2 due to(29.48±4.08)kg/m2 after treatment,fell by 4.8%.WC before the treatment(103.69±9.14)cm due to(96.42±8.42)cm,were reduced by7%(P < 0.05),the differences are all statistically significant(P<0.05).4.With Liraglutide treatment before and after,thickness of Pericardial adipose tissue before treatment by(7.76±3.43)mm,fell to(6.33±2.87)mm,the drop rate of18.4%.Epicardial adipose tissue before treatment by(5.57±1.60)mm,fell to(3.95±1.43)mm,the drop rate of 29.1%,There are statistical differences(P<0.05).Conclusions:1.Body weight,BMI,WC,Hb A1 c,and the level of FPG,2h PBG、TG、TC、LDL-C in the test group can significantly reduced by using Liraglutide.2.Liraglutide can decrease the thickness of EAT in type 2 diabetes.
